Key Considerations for Bespoke Products:

  • Under UK law, particularly the Consumer Contracts Regulations 2013, custom-made or bespoke items are exempt from the usual 14-day cancellation period.
  • However, customers are still entitled to a refund or replacement if the product is faulty or not as described, as per the Consumer Rights Act 2015.
